    John Greenhill: A Quiet Renaissance Voice

    John Greenhill (c. 1644 – 1676) remains a somewhat elusive figure in the annals of English Baroque art, overshadowed by more flamboyant contemporaries yet possessing a distinctive artistic vision that deserves renewed attention. Primarily active during the turbulent years following the Restoration, Greenhill’s oeuvre comprises predominantly portraits and religious scenes—particularly depictions of St John the Baptist—reflecting the spiritual fervor of his time and demonstrating considerable skill in capturing nuanced psychological states within meticulously rendered compositions.

    Early Life & Training: Precise biographical details surrounding Greenhill's formative years are scarce, suggesting he emerged from a modest provincial upbringing. While records indicate he studied under Sir Peter Lely, the celebrated portraitist of Charles II and his court, Lely’s influence appears to have been tempered by Greenhill’s own independent artistic sensibilities. This blend of formal instruction and personal exploration undoubtedly shaped his stylistic trajectory.

    Style & Technique: Greenhill's paintings are characterized by a restrained elegance—a deliberate contrast to the opulent grandeur favored by many artists of his era. He employed oil paint on canvas with considerable precision, utilizing subtle gradations of tone and meticulous attention to detail to achieve remarkable realism. His portraits often convey an understated dignity, capturing not merely physical likeness but also conveying inner character through expressive eyes and delicately rendered facial features.
